Scheme Design of Mobile Phone Campus GIS System Basing on the Windows Phone Platform

Article Preview

Abstract:

The rising of the cloud computing and the generation of GIS cloud will promote the development mode of server and client into a new high tide, and with the popularity of intelligent mobile phones and plate computer, mobile will not only the development trend but also the trend of the development of IT, and then the development of intelligent mobile phone for the mobile GIS development will be the future GIS development of one of the main trend. So in our study, we considered how to explore the future wisdom campus mobile end GIS product, from this view, so we choose the system which is today's popular Windows Phone operating , and basing on the the wisdom campus, and design mobile Phone campus GIS system.Our research and development process choose the Microsoft Visual Studio 2010 as development platform, we using c # language for development, and choose ArcGIS Server10 as GIS service server, design and develope the Windows Phone mobile Phone about the mobile Phone campus GIS system. The whole system mainly consists of campus news module, course arrangement module, map query module, my diary module, recent weather modules, the system will convenience users’ campus life, which is also a very meaningful exploration and attempt for the intelligent campus.
